ABC Stage 8 Exam Questions and Answers: Radiology
and Ultrasound Imaging Exam Q’s and A’s
The first cervical vertebra (C1) is the: - -Atlas
-Which vessels carry carbon dioxide-rich blood? - -Veins
-T/F Dosimeter badges prevent radiation exposure. - -False
-In dogs and cats, functioning mammary glands are found in: - -Sexually mature females
only
-What is the maximum allowable annual of occupational radiation per person? - -0.05 Sv
-T/F Radiation exposure gradually decreases over a lifetime. - -False
-When is it allowable to have your hand within primary beam? - -Never
-The vertebral formula for the dog and cat is: - -C7, T13, L7
-Which safety feature limits the size of the primary beam to reduce secondary radiation? -
-The collimator
-What regulates the energy of the x-ray beam? - -kVp
-How many total ribs are in the dog and cat? - -26
-An under-exposed radiograph would be...... and you would...... the kVp or mAs for a better
technique. - -Too light / increase
-The site of measurement for a radiograph of the stifle would be the: - -Knee
-Using a grid or Bucky is suggested when a body part measure more than - -10 cm
-T/F X-rays can be affected by magnetic fields. - -False
-The layer of skin that contains dead keratin cells is the: - -Epidermis
-The maintenance of a Radiology log is a strict mandatory law for each state and regulated
by: - -The state's health department.
-What tubular structure directs urine from the kidney to the urinary bladder? - -Ureter
-The heart is anatomically located...... to the diaphragm. - -Cranial
